Pro Shop
Pro Shop
The tennis center’s Pro Shop is open 7 a.m.–10 p.m. daily during the summer season. During the spring and fall, limited hours are maintained at the pro shop, with additional support provided by the fitness center staff in the Turner Community Center. Racquet-stringing may be arranged, and balls, grips, water and Gatorade are available for sale. We are a distributor of Prince tennis products. Junior development registration forms can be obtained at the pro shop, and private lessons can be arranged.

Courts
Accessing The Courts
All players must check in at the pro shop before playing.
From within the Institution grounds, walking access is via the Hurst parking lot and Turner service road, or via the pedestrian path from the Woodlands. Regular bus and tram services (North Route) stop at the pro shop at approximately 20-minute intervals between 8:15 a.m. and 7:45 p.m. Bike racks are provided behind the pro shop.
For players coming to the tennis center from the surrounding community, complimentary parking is provided at the Turner Community Center, entrance on Route 394. Enter Turner via the center doors and walk through the lobby to the Turner Gate/Ticket Office at the rear of the building. Ask for a "tennis walking pass" at the gate. This complimentary pass must be stamped and validated at the tennis center pro shop when checking in and paying for court time. After playing, turn in the pass at the Turner gate as you leave. This pass is valid for access to the tennis center only and may not be used for general admission to the Institution grounds, Amphitheater events or other programs.
Reserving Courts
Popular court hours, weekday mornings at 7, 8, 9 and 10 a.m., are reserved using a lottery drawing, which takes place at 5 p.m. Sunday–Thursday at the Farmers Market next to the Main Gate. Players draw numbers that signify sign-up order. Lowest number registers first and has first choice of court and time. This is also an excellent opportunity to arrange games and meet new players. After the lottery results have been recorded at the pro shop (approximately 5:30 p.m.), any remaining morning hours are available for reservation. Players may reserve "non-lottery" court hours, as well as Saturday and Sunday, one day in advance by phone or in person at the Pro Shop.
